KVVP: PVC/PVC Braided Shield Control Cable
PVC Insulated Braided Shielded Control Cable
- Conductor: Bare Copper or Tinned Copper
- Insulation: PVC or XLPE,or FR-PVC
- Inner liner: Non-woven fabric
- Shielding: Copper Wire Braiding
- Rated Voltage: 450/750V
- Test Voltage: 3000V
- Rated Temperature: 70℃ to 90℃
- Laying temperature could not lower than 0 degree
- Bending radius: not less than 6x outer diameter

Product Description
KVVP: PVC/PVC Braided Shield Control Cable : Product Description and Specifications
Designated for high-noise industrial environments, the KVVP series integrates a high-density Copper Wire Braid (CWB) to secure signal stability against electromagnetic interference (EMI). Unlike unshielded counterparts, this metallic screen actively grounds external static and Radio Frequency noise, making the cable a mandatory specification for precision instrumentation, automation logic, and power distribution networks (Rated 450/750V).

Dimensions/Parameters
| Number of cores x Nominal cross-section mm² | Kind of conductor | Reference outside diameter of cable mm | Reference weight of cable kg/km | Max.D.C. resistance at 20°C Ω/km | Min.insulation resistance at 70°C MΩ·km |
|---|---|---|---|---|---|
| 2 x 0.75 | 1 | 7.2 | 61 | 24.5 | 0.012 |
| 2 x 0.75 | 2 | 7.5 | 65 | 24.5 | 0.014 |
| 2 x 2.5 | 1 | 9.6 | 124 | 7.41 | 0.01 |
| 2 x 2.5 | 2 | 10.2 | 135 | 7.41 | 0.01 |
| 2 x 10 | 2 | 15.7 | 377 | 1.83 | 0.0065 |
| 5 x 0.75 | 1 | 8.7 | 101 | 24.5 | 0.012 |
| 5 x 0.75 | 2 | 9.1 | 108 | 24.5 | 0.014 |
| 5 x 2.5 | 1 | 12.7 | 247 | 7.41 | 0.01 |
| 5 x 2.5 | 2 | 13.4 | 267 | 7.41 | 0.01 |
| 5 x 10 | 2 | 20.4 | 769 | 1.83 | 0.0065 |
| 10 x 0.75 | 1 | 11.6 | 176 | 24.5 | 0.012 |
| 10 x 0.75 | 2 | 12.2 | 189 | 24.5 | 0.014 |
| 10 x 2.5 | 1 | 17.2 | 447 | 7.41 | 0.01 |
| 10 x 2.5 | 2 | 18.2 | 483 | 7.41 | 0.01 |
| 10 x 10 | 2 | 28.4 | 1452 | 1.83 | 0.0065 |
| 30 x 0.75 | 1 | 17.6 | 450 | 24.5 | 0.012 |
| 30 x 0.75 | 2 | 18.6 | 483 | 24.5 | 0.014 |
| 30 x 2.5 | 1 | 26 | 1167 | 7.41 | 0.01 |
| 30 x 2.5 | 2 | 27.6 | 1262 | 7.41 | 0.01 |
| 61 x 0.75 | 1 | 23.8 | 857 | 24.5 | 0.012 |
| 61 x 0.75 | 2 | 25.1 | 906 | 24.5 | 0.014 |
| 61 x 2.5 | 1 | 36 | 2320 | 7.41 | 0.01 |
| 61 x 2.5 | 2 | 38.3 | 2509 | 7.41 | 0.01 |

Q: Structure Definition (KVVP)?
A: GB/T 9330 Standard.
K: Control Cable
V: PVC Insulation
V: PVC Sheath
P: Copper Wire Braid (CWB) Shield Rated 450/750V. Functionally equivalent to international shielded control specs.
Q: Purpose of Copper Braid?
A: EMI/RFI Rejection. The metallic braid blocks Electromagnetic Interference from VFDs, heavy motors, and transformers. Mandatory for maintaining signal integrity in noisy industrial zones.
Q:KVV vs. KVVP?
A: Shielding Factor.
KVV: Unshielded. General purpose.
KVVP: Shielded. Slightly larger OD. Provides critical protection against signal distortion.
Q:Outdoor Installation?
A: Requires Protection. Standard PVC is not UV-stabilized. Must be routed inside conduits to prevent sun degradation. Optional: UV-resistant Black Sheath available upon request.
Q: Installation Bending Radius?
A: ≥ 6x OD (Overall Diameter). Due to the metallic shield, the cable is stiffer. Strict adherence is required to prevent shield deformation.
Q: Fire Safety Options?
A: Custom Specs Available.
ZR-KVVP: Flame Retardant.
NH-KVVP: Fire Resistant (Maintains circuit in fire).
WDZ-KVVP: Low Smoke Zero Halogen (LSZH).
Q: Voltage Rating?
A: 450/750V. Standard for control logic, monitoring loops, and secondary protection circuits.
Q : Selection Guide: KVVP vs. RVVP?
A: Conductor Stiffness.
KVVP: Fixed Installation. Uses Rigid Class 1 or 2 conductors.
RVVP: Mobile/Tight Spaces. Uses Flexible Class 5 fine strands.
